Now at 27 innings and counting: Dickey = 6.0, Takahashi with 6.0, Pelfrey with 7.0, and Santana's 8.0 last night.

It's also 2 ERs over the last 7 games/46.2 IPs - the last run allowed being that RBI fly ball single Cervelli thought he hit out of the park.

Hart's HR was the first allowed by any NYM pitcher in 86 innings.

The HR streak was likely aided by the Mets playing most of those games at home. Here are the 2010 home/road splits for HR's by Mets and their opponents:

Citi Field --33 HR's/28 games -----1.18 HR/game
Road-------46 HR's/21 games -----2.19 HR/game

Quirk Alert -- The Mets have outhomered the opposition at CF by 20 to 13, but have been outhomered on the road 18 to 28.
